Chelsea Form
Chelsea have improved in recent weeks after a difficult start to the season. The Blues lost 3-1 at Bayern Munich and 2-1 at Man Utd with ten men. A 3-1 home loss to Brighton saw three goals leaked after going down to ten men once again.
Three key wins have followed. Chelsea beat Benfica 1-0 at home in the Champions League, and scored in the dying moments to beat Liverpool 2-1 at home in the league. After the FIFA break, they won 3-0 at Nottingham Forest despite allowing 2.35 xG.
Chelsea Team News
The Blues are set to have Wesley Fofana and Enzo Fernandez available for this match. Joao Pedro is suspended up front, and both Liam Delap and Cole Palmer are out injured.
Enzo Maresca must decide between youngster Tyrique George and Marc Guiu to lead the line. Estevao is pushing for a start and teenager Josh Acheampong could keep his place.

Ajax Form
Ajax are not having the best season so far. They sit fourth in the Eredivisie table and they’re second from bottom in the Champions League standings. They lost 2-0 to Inter Milan on matchday one, before a 2-2 league draw vs PSV and a 2-1 home win over NAC Breda.
They have been winless in three matches since then, taking their current run to one win in six fixtures under coach John Heitinga. A 4-0 thrashing away at Marseille was followed by two poor league results. They needed a 97th minute equaliser to draw 3-3 at Sparta Rotterdam before a 2-0 home loss to AZ Alkmaar on Saturday as they allowed 2.24 xG.
Ajax Team News
Left back Owen Wijndal is set to miss this match. Experienced midfielder Branco van den Boomen should shake off a knock to feature.
Danish forward Kasper Dolberg has missed the last four matches with a shoulder problem. Wout Weghorst could lead the line in this one.
